My mom was at Good Sam just last week for a hip replacement surgery, and nursing was great there. Only thing is, your room is like 5 miles from the entrance and about 10 miles from the patient discharge area. When mom was discharged earlier this week I'm like where are you taking us???? LOL You'll see what I mean when you get discharged. It's funny. <p> Also, have your husband use the VALET parking - it's FREE and complimentary. And even if he leaves hospital AFTER the valet closes (7pm) he can get key/ticket from the receptionist/info desk by front door, and then they have a COMPLIMENTARY shuttle van that picks him up in front and sees his ticket and drives him to his car. <b>DO NOT USE THE PARKING GARAGE BECAUSE AFTER TWO HOURS THEY CHARGE MONEY!!!!! Use Valet!! It's free! <b> <p> However if your husband arrives AFTER valet closes (7pm) then he can park in outpatient/breast cancer center to RIGHT of entrance. They are closed and anyone can park there. And again they have free shuttle service to and from door. Mom was there for 7 days straight so I know everything a visitor needs to know!! LOL <p> And for YOU.....if you have a semi-private room then you need to know this. The TV you have has an earset plug-in, so ask nurse for ear phones for your TV. Also, even if your roommate has tv on low volume, for some reason in those rooms it's magnified, so ask nurse to give your roommate a earset as well. That way there is not a TV war going on. Yours gets louder then her's gets louder then yours gets louder, etc. If you both wear ear sets that works great. Telling your roommate to use the earset might not work though because, like you, she is on drugs, recouperating, so just ask nurse to give her earset for TV and nurse will bring some in, plug it in her TV and you are both set.<p> Lastly, there is FREE GUEST lodging there on the premises if your husband would like to stay overnight vs. driving home and back. Call Good Sam and ask for guest lodging and they can tell if you they have any availability. Guest lodging is on 2nd floor in WEST tower. <p> Okay, sorry all the advice, but being that mom just left there a few days ago, it's all fresh in my mind!
